Custom Error Pages
Get familiar with website error pages. Learn when they appear and why you need to make your own custom error pages.
Whenever a page on your website doesn't load, an error message shall be displayed to the site visitor. As there are different errors, there are different pages that'll display, but what's typical for all of them is that they're generic and almost certainly shall have practically nothing that resembles the design of your website, which can be irritating for any website visitor. That is the main reason why hosting service providers have introduced a feature called Custom Error Pages. For a wide variety of different errors, visitors shall see your custom content, which can be informative or funny, in accordance with your taste, and which shall match the overall design of your Internet site, so the pages won't appear as if they aren't part of your website at all. You may use this option for a variety of errors - 400 (Bad request), 401 (Unauthorized), 403 (Forbidden) and 404 (File not Found).
